Hello, I have 2 variable: one is an "id" sequence from 1:1000 and the other is variable with real values "VI" from -15.0 to 20.0 and I want to detect id values that have indicator values less than a certain threshold, for example (x=1) BUT that are in sequence equal or longer than 5.
For instance, in the following column I want to recognize the sequence from "id" 4 to 8 that are values with a "VI" values lower than 1 in a sequence of 5, and not the id values 1 and 2 which are values with VI lower than my threshold but the sequence is lower than 5. id VI 1 -10 2 -4 3 5 4 -2 5 -5 6 -3 7 -2 8 -1 9 4 10 8 Any help would be appreciated!
